Eu manjo um pouco de PHP, mas eu ouvi falar que as empresas estão de olho nos programadores em Java.
A minha pergunta é:
Olhe pra esse simples código:
E aparece esse erro:
Eu manjo um pouco de PHP, mas eu ouvi falar que as empresas estão de olho nos programadores em Java.
A minha pergunta é:
Olhe pra esse simples código:
E aparece esse erro:
Um arquivo .java só pode conter uma classe pública que terá o mesmo nome do arquivo.
Tente declarar essas 3 classes em arquivos diferentes ou declarar a “um” e “dois” como “class” fora da public …
Considerando que talvez já esteja assim:
O problema em si mesmo é que você está tentando atribuir o valor de uma variável fora de um método. ISso só pode ser feito na hora da criação da variável, e não depois como você está tentando.
Se você quer atribuir o valor “Fulano” a “a.nome” sempre que o objeto dois for criado, você precisa fazer isso dentro de um método, que provavelmente seria um método construtor ficando por exemplo:
[code]public class Nada {
} // class Nada
class um {
String nome;
} // class um
class dois {
um a = new um();
public dois() {
a.nome = "Fulano";
} // construtor
} // class dois[/code]
Vixi :shock:
Deu certo.
Eu estou lendo uma apostila, e está totalmente diferente do seu exemplo. :hunf:
Mesmo assim, Obrigado CrOnNoS.
O Java é tudo “organizado”. É bem diferente do PHP.
Não vou desistir. \ :-o /
Falow kra
Deus te abençõe